A growing number of countries recognize the Israeli driving license without need for presenting an international driving permit, subject to various restrictions. However, you may find that in these countries not everyone is aware of this and car rental agencies, the police, etc. may require you to present a valid international driving permit. Driving Rules and Regulations in Israel When driving in Israel there are a few things to familiarize yourself with before setting out on the road with your Sixt car rental. Here are a few tips for a safer driving experience: Pay attention to triangular signs as these are warnings of potential hazards. Watch out for circular signs for information about local restrictions and conditions. Observe curb color before parking your rent a car, each striping has a specific meaning: Red and yellow striping designates a public transportation zone. Blue and white striping requires a special permit. Red and white striping means no parking. Things to see with your car rental from Sixt in Israel Israel is a country rich in history in culture. No doubt you’ve heard that Italian drivers are crazy, so it might be that the last thing in the world you want to think about is renting a car in Italy and sharing the roads with them. While it’s true that Italian drivers can be, shall we say, creative at times, sometimes the easiest way to get where you want to go – especially if your destinations are a little off the beaten path – is to rent your own set of wheels. If you’re really apprehensive about driving in Italy, just make sure to avoid the big cities and you’ll be much happier. Should I get an International Driver’s License? While some people will say otherwise, it’s a very good idea to get an International Driver’s License if you are even considering renting a car in Italy. Should you have any trouble with the Italian police, the International Driver’s License is at least translated into Italian so you don’t have to try to communicate by gestures. Also be sure you find out from the rental agency if there are any particular laws in the region about what you need to have in the car at all times – things like a reflective vest or flares – and if they’re legally required the rental agency should provide them. > Find out more about driving in Italy, including what road signs look like and what the driving laws are. Don’t Forget About the City Taxes In order to cut down on traffic congestion and pollution in London, they’ve instituted a tax on all motor vehicles which enter the city. Milan is the first Italian city to be following suit, which is just another reason to avoid driving in the cities. The public transportation systems within most of the cities you’ll be visiting will be exceptionally good, so you’ll have no need for a car – it’ll just be a headache for you. Your driving licence will be honoured in most countries, however there are countries where non-local Driving Licences (in different languages or particularly in languages using different alphabet structures) are not accepted. Europcar recommends you carry an International Driving Permit. An IDP is written in 10 languages and serves as an officially recognised translation of your local driving licence in over 150 participating members of the United Nations. Your IDP should always be accompanied by your valid local driving licence. The UN itself does not issue driving permits, but uses authorised travel International Driving Licence is mandatory in the following countries: Argentina, Burkina Faso, Egypt, Ethiopia, Greece, Japan, Kenya, Kuwait, Senegal, South Africa.
